Xavier Glattard 41208bb38d Many changes :
- Deletion of all non-GNUstep debug stuff (printf...)
- Deletion of all Notification hooks (used for a debugging purpose)
- Deletion of the Application preference Panel that popups (pops up?)
  the 1st time you run _any_ application
- Deletion of the check of GSWINHandlesWindowDecorations and 
  GSWIN32HandlesWindowDecorations options (none worked because of 
  a typo and are now deprecated).
- use of GSBackHandlesWindowDecorations option like X11 backend
  instead of GSUseWMStyles (marked as deprecated)
- use of GSBackUsesNativeTaskbar option instead of GSUseWMTaskbar
  (marked as deprecated)
- all these options are read in -initWithAttribute: (no more in
  +inializeBackend) and set an instance (not class) variable.
- add methods -handlesWindowDecorations/-setHandlesWindowDecorations
- add methods -usesNativeTaskbar/-setUsesNativeTaskbar

#include "w32_Events.h"
@implementation WIN32Server (w32_movesize)
- (LRESULT) decodeWM_MOVEParams:(HWND)hwnd : (WPARAM)wParam : (LPARAM)lParam
{
NSPoint eventLocation;
NSRect rect;
RECT r;
NSEvent *ev = nil;
GetWindowRect(hwnd, &r);
rect = MSScreenRectToGS(r, [EVENT_WINDOW(hwnd) styleMask], self);
eventLocation = rect.origin;
ev = [NSEvent otherEventWithType: NSAppKitDefined
location: eventLocation
modifierFlags: 0
timestamp: 0
windowNumber: (int)hwnd
context: GSCurrentContext()
subtype: GSAppKitWindowMoved
data1: rect.origin.x
data2: rect.origin.y];
if (hwnd==(HWND)flags.menuRef)
{
//need native code here?
if (flags.HOLD_MENU_FOR_MOVE==FALSE)
{
[EVENT_WINDOW(hwnd) sendEvent:ev];
}
}
else
{
if (flags.HOLD_TRANSIENT_FOR_MOVE==FALSE)
[EVENT_WINDOW(hwnd) sendEvent:ev];
}
ev=nil;
flags.HOLD_MENU_FOR_MOVE=FALSE;
flags.HOLD_MINI_FOR_MOVE=FALSE;
flags.HOLD_TRANSIENT_FOR_MOVE=FALSE;
return 0;
}
- (LRESULT) decodeWM_SIZEParams:(HWND)hwnd : (WPARAM)wParam : (LPARAM)lParam
{
NSPoint eventLocation;
NSRect rect;
RECT r;
NSEvent *ev =nil;
GetWindowRect(hwnd, &r);
rect = MSScreenRectToGS(r, [EVENT_WINDOW(hwnd) styleMask], self);
eventLocation = rect.origin;
switch ((int)wParam)
{
case SIZE_MAXHIDE:
{
// stubbed for future development
}
break;
case SIZE_MAXIMIZED:
{
// stubbed for future development
}
break;
case SIZE_MAXSHOW:
{
// stubbed for future development
}
break;
case SIZE_MINIMIZED:
{
if (flags.HOLD_MINI_FOR_SIZE==TRUE) //// this is fix for [5, 25 bug]
break;
// make event
ev = [NSEvent otherEventWithType: NSAppKitDefined
location: eventLocation
modifierFlags: 0
timestamp: 0
windowNumber: (int)hwnd
context: GSCurrentContext()
subtype: GSAppKitWindowResized
data1: rect.size.width
data2: rect.size.height];
if (hwnd==(HWND)flags.menuRef)
{
if (flags.HOLD_MENU_FOR_SIZE==FALSE)
{
[[NSApp mainMenu] setMenuChangedMessagesEnabled:YES];
[EVENT_WINDOW(hwnd) sendEvent:ev];
[self resizeBackingStoreFor:hwnd];
[EVENT_WINDOW(hwnd) miniaturize:self];
[[NSApp mainMenu] setMenuChangedMessagesEnabled:NO];
}
}
else
{
if (flags.HOLD_TRANSIENT_FOR_SIZE==FALSE)
{
[EVENT_WINDOW(hwnd) sendEvent:ev];
[self resizeBackingStoreFor:hwnd];
if ([self usesNativeTaskbar])
[EVENT_WINDOW(hwnd) miniaturize:self];
}
}
}
break;
case SIZE_RESTORED:
{
// make event
ev = [NSEvent otherEventWithType: NSAppKitDefined
location: eventLocation
modifierFlags: 0
timestamp: 0
windowNumber: (int)hwnd
context: GSCurrentContext()
subtype: GSAppKitWindowResized
data1: rect.size.width
data2: rect.size.height];
if (hwnd==(HWND)flags.menuRef)
{
if (flags.HOLD_MENU_FOR_SIZE==FALSE)
{
[EVENT_WINDOW(hwnd) _setVisible:YES];
[EVENT_WINDOW(hwnd) sendEvent:ev];
[self resizeBackingStoreFor:hwnd];
//[EVENT_WINDOW(hwnd) deminiaturize:self];
}
}
else
{
if (flags.HOLD_TRANSIENT_FOR_SIZE==FALSE)
{
[EVENT_WINDOW(hwnd) sendEvent:ev];
[self resizeBackingStoreFor:hwnd];
// fixes part one of bug [5, 25] see notes
if ([self usesNativeTaskbar])
[EVENT_WINDOW(hwnd) deminiaturize:self];
}
}
}
break;
default:
break;
}
ev=nil;
flags.HOLD_MENU_FOR_SIZE=FALSE;
flags.HOLD_MINI_FOR_SIZE=FALSE;
flags.HOLD_TRANSIENT_FOR_SIZE=FALSE;
return 0;
}
